This document is a comprehensive system reference for the DIGITAL Server 3100/3200 Series, detailing how to operate, upgrade, configure, and troubleshoot the server. It covers server features like reliability, expansion options, and various internal components.

The guide provides extensive information on server software and utilities, including:

  • ServerWORKS Quick Launch: For initial setup, OS installation, and creating utility diskettes.
  • System Configuration Utility (SCU): For configuring hardware, managing resources (IRQs), and updating component serial numbers.
  • RAID Configuration Utility: For setting up RAID arrays on RAID-ready servers.
  • BIOS Upgrade Utility & SCSISelect Utility: For firmware updates and SCSI controller/device configuration.
  • Diagnostic Software: For identifying and correcting hardware problems.

It also includes detailed procedures for hardware upgrades and installations, such as:

  • Installing and upgrading Pentium Pro and Pentium II processor modules.
  • Adding SIMM and DIMM memory.
  • Installing disk drives (including hot-swap SBBs), tape drives, and configuring SCSI/RAID devices.
  • Installing ISA, EISA, and PCI expansion boards.

The document further addresses server management and security features, like physical locks, supervisor passwords, and other access controls. It concludes with extensive troubleshooting guides for various hardware components and operational issues, along with technical specifications, device mapping, and a complete list of SCU features in its appendices.
